首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库中的人工关键字含义

数据库中的人工关键字是指在数据库中使用的一些特殊的关键字或保留字,这些关键字具有特殊的含义和功能,用于定义数据库结构、操作数据以及执行各种数据库操作。

人工关键字可以分为以下几类:

  1. 数据定义语言(DDL)关键字:用于定义数据库结构,包括创建、修改和删除数据库、表、视图、索引等。常见的人工关键字包括CREATE、ALTER、DROP等。
  2. 数据操作语言(DML)关键字:用于操作数据库中的数据,包括插入、更新、删除等操作。常见的人工关键字包括INSERT、UPDATE、DELETE等。
  3. 数据查询语言(DQL)关键字:用于查询数据库中的数据,包括从表中检索数据、排序、分组等操作。常见的人工关键字包括SELECT、FROM、WHERE、ORDER BY等。
  4. 事务控制语言(TCL)关键字:用于控制数据库中的事务,包括事务的开始、提交、回滚等操作。常见的人工关键字包括BEGIN、COMMIT、ROLLBACK等。
  5. 数据控制语言(DCL)关键字:用于控制数据库中的用户访问权限和安全性,包括授权、撤销权限等操作。常见的人工关键字包括GRANT、REVOKE等。

人工关键字在数据库中起到了非常重要的作用,通过使用这些关键字,可以定义数据库结构、操作数据、查询数据以及控制数据库的安全性和权限。在实际应用中,开发人员需要熟练掌握这些关键字的使用方法,以便能够高效地进行数据库开发和管理。

对于数据库中的人工关键字,腾讯云提供了一系列的云数据库产品,包括云数据库MySQL、云数据库MariaDB、云数据库SQL Server等,这些产品提供了稳定可靠的数据库服务,可以满足不同规模和需求的用户。具体产品介绍和相关链接如下:

  1. 腾讯云数据库MySQL:提供高性能、高可靠性的MySQL数据库服务,支持自动备份、容灾、监控等功能。产品介绍链接:https://cloud.tencent.com/product/cdb
  2. 腾讯云数据库MariaDB:基于MariaDB开发的云数据库服务,具有高性能、高可靠性和兼容性。产品介绍链接:https://cloud.tencent.com/product/cdb-mariadb
  3. 腾讯云数据库SQL Server:提供稳定可靠的SQL Server数据库服务,支持高可用、备份恢复、性能优化等功能。产品介绍链接:https://cloud.tencent.com/product/cdb-sqlserver

通过使用腾讯云的数据库产品,用户可以快速搭建和管理数据库,提高数据存储和访问的效率,同时享受到腾讯云提供的安全、稳定的云服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Javavolatile关键字含义

在java线程并发处理,有一个关键字volatile使用目前存在很大混淆,以为使用这个关键字,在进行多线程并发处理时候就可以万事大吉。...Java语言是支持多线程,为了解决线程并发问题,在语言内部引入了 同步块 和 volatile 关键字机制。...这样在堆对象值就产生变化了。...,发现主内存count值都是5,那么都会加载这个最新值 在线程1堆count进行修改之后,会write到主内存,主内存count变量就会变为6 线程2由于已经进行read,load操作,在进行运算之后...,也会更新主内存count变量值为6 导致两个线程及时用volatile关键字修改之后,还是会存在并发情况。

1.2K00

javavolatile关键字含义

在java线程并发处理,有一个关键字volatile使用目前存在很大混淆,以为使用这个关键字,在进行多线程并发处理时候就可以万事大吉。...Java语言是支持多线程,为了解决线程并发问题,在语言内部引入了 同步块 和 volatile 关键字机制。...这样在堆对象值就产生变化了。下面一幅图 描述这写交互 ?...,发现主内存count值都是5,那么都会加载这个最新值 在线程1堆count进行修改之后,会write到主内存,主内存count变量就会变为6 线程2由于已经进行read,load操作,在进行运算之后...,也会更新主内存count变量值为6 导致两个线程及时用volatile关键字修改之后,还是会存在并发情况。

1K50
  • 解读javavolatile关键字含义

    在java线程并发处理,有一个关键字volatile使用目前存在很大混淆,以为使用这个关键字,在进行多线程并发处理时候就可以万事大吉。...Java语言是支持多线程,为了解决线程并发问题,在语言内部引入了 同步块 和 volatile 关键字机制。...这样在堆对象值就产生变化了。下面一幅图 描述这写交互 ?...,发现主内存count值都是5,那么都会加载这个最新值 在线程1堆count进行修改之后,会write到主内存,主内存count变量就会变为6 线程2由于已经进行read,load操作,在进行运算之后...,也会更新主内存count变量值为6 导致两个线程及时用volatile关键字修改之后,还是会存在并发情况。

    66650

    数据库acid含义

    ACID是指在 数据库管理系统(DBMS)事物所具有的四个特性:原子性、一致性、隔离性、持久性 事物:在数据库系统,一个事务是指由一系列连续数据库操作组成一个完整逻辑过程。...ACID一致性包含实体完整性约束不被破坏,完整性包含实体完整性(主属性不为空)、参照完整性(外键必须存在原表)、用户自定义完整性。...>=0 AND age <= 120).数据库保证age值在[0, 120]范围,如果不在这个范文,那么更新操作失败,事务也会失败。...sql定义了4个隔离级别: READ_UNCOMMITTED READ_COMMITTED REPEATABLE_READ SERIALIZABLE 4、持久性:事物对数据库所做更改会持久保存在数据库...持久性需要考虑到事物在执行过程可能出现各种异常,并对异常做出相应处理。

    61630

    简单整理Python32个关键字含义

    关键字 含义 False 布尔类型值,表示假,与True相反 None None比较特殊,表示什么也没有,它有自己数据类型 - NoneType and 用于表达式运算,逻辑与操作 as 用于类型转换...用于导入模块,与 imoprt 结合使用 global 定义全局变量 if 条件语句,与 else 、elif 结合使用 import 用于导入模块,与 from 结合使用 in 判断变量是否在序列...is 判断变量是否为某个类实例 lambda 定义匿名函数 nonlocal 用于标识外部作用域变量 not 用于表达式运算,逻辑非操作 or 用于表达式运算,逻辑或操作 pass 空类、方法或函数占位符...语句 yield 用于从函数依次返回值 ———— ———————————————————————— 好吧好吧博客必须要写满140个字,表格里都不算 本周是开学第六周了,老师要求看慕课还停留在第四周...,默默赶进度…… 每次上Python课,带电脑过去,注意力总是集中在自己电脑上,时常走神,忘记听讲。

    87020

    Makefile:=, =, ?=和+=含义

    在Makefile语法,时不时会见到各种“=”号赋值语句,除了常见“=”和“:=”,还有“?=”等 那么这些赋值等号分别表示什么含义呢?...“=” “=”是最普通等号,然而在Makefile确实最容易搞错赋值等号,使用”=”进行赋值,变量值是整个makefile中最后被指定值。...在make时,会把整个makefile展开,拉通决定变量值 “:=” 相比于前面“最普通””=”,”:=”就容易理解多了。”:=”就表示直接赋值,赋予当前位置值。...因此相比于”=”,”:=”才是真正意义上直接赋值。 “?=” “?=”表示如果该变量没有被赋值,则赋予等号后值。举例: VIR ?...= new_value 这种情况下,VIR值就是old_value “+=” “+=”和平时写代码理解是一样,表示将等号后面的值添加到前面的变量上

    1.2K20

    数据库 schema含义_数据库概念

    数据库Schema 突然想到数据库schema是什么,于是多方搜索有了基本了解,做一个简单记录: 在SQL环境下,schema就是数据库对象集合,所谓数据库对象也就是常说表,索引,视图,存储过程等...在schema之上,就是数据库实例,也就是通常create databases获得东西。...也就是说一个schema 实例 可以有多个schema, 可以给不同用户创建不同schema,并且他们都是在同一数据库实例下面。...在MySQL基本认为schema和数据库相同,也就是说schema名称和数据库实例名称相同,一个数据库有一个schema。...而在PostgreSQL,可以创建一个数据库,然后在数据库,创建不同schema,每个schema又有着一些各自表,索引等。

    80920

    vivado各个文件含义

    大侠可以关注FPGA技术江湖,在“闯荡江湖”、"行侠仗义"栏里获取其他感兴趣资源,或者一起煮酒言欢。 今天给大侠带来了Xilinx vivado各个文件含义,话不多说,上货。...在Xilinx ISE不同操作都有不同文件类型对应,例如综合、布局、布线、生成比特流等都会产生特定格式文件,在vivado也是一样,只不过在vivado,文件格式相比于ISE更加统一。...1,.dcp文件,在ise每个过程都会产生特定格式文件,例如.ncd, .pcf, .ngd等等,但是在vivado,不论是综合还是布局布线都只会产生一种格式文件,即.dcp文件,每个阶段.dcp...2,.xdc文件,这个是vivado约束文件,vivado约束文件和ise约束文件.ucf或者.pcf相比有很大不同,.xdc约束文件其实就是一系列tcl语句,所以对于vivado约束文件...4,.rpt文件,这个是每个过程结束输出一个report文件,用来记录各个过程一些信息,和ise多种输出文件格式相比,这样统一格式显然更好一点。

    1.7K10

    1024各种AI含义反馈

    例如,在 Internet 协议(IP),1024 字节被称为一个“数据报”(Datagram),它是网络传输数据基本单位之一。...总的来说,1024 作为计算机科学一个重要数字,代表了计算机存储和网络通信等方面的基本单位,在计算机科学具有广泛应用和重要意义。...1024数字隐藏含义 在计算机科学,1024 这个数字通常被认为是一个“魔法数字”,因为它具有一些隐藏含义和象征意义。...网络通信:在网络通信中,1024 也是一个常用基本单位。例如,在 Internet 协议(IP),1024 字节被称为一个“数据报”(Datagram),它是网络传输数据基本单位之一。...因此,1024 也代表了数学幂次方和指数运算。 总的来说,1024 作为计算机科学一个重要数字,代表了计算机存储、网络通信、技术社区文化和数学意义等方面的含义和象征意义。

    24220

    Python *args 和 **kwargs 含义

    小猿会从最基础面试题开始,每天一题。如果参考答案不够好,或者有错误的话,麻烦大家可以在留言区给出自己意见和讨论,大家是要一起学习 。...废话不多说,开始今天题目: 问:Python *args 和 **kwargs 含义? 答:在python,*args和**kwargs通常使用在函数定义里。...*args例子 *args能够接收不定量关键字参数,会把位置参数转化为tuple(非键值对参数组),例子如下面代码所示: def func(*args): for i in args:...**kwargs 例子 **kwargs允许你传递不定量个关键字参数。...如果你需要在函数定义不定量个命名参数,那么你就要使用**kwargs了,它会把关键字参数转化为dict(键值对参数组),例子如下面代码所示: def func(**kwargs): for i

    71930

    Python *args 和 **kwargs 含义

    以下文章来源于程序IT圈,作者小猿同学 问:Python *args 和 **kwargs 含义? 答:在python,*args和**kwargs通常使用在函数定义里。...*args 和 **kwargs 都允许你给函数传不定数量参数,即使在定义函数时候不知道调用者会传递几个参数。ps: *args和**kwargs只是一个大家都遵守习惯,名字可以任意写 。...*args例子 *args能够接收不定量关键字参数,会把位置参数转化为tuple(非键值对参数组),例子如下面代码所示: def func(*args): for i in args:...**kwargs 例子 **kwargs允许你传递不定量个关键字参数。...如果你需要在函数定义不定量个命名参数,那么你就要使用**kwargs了,它会把关键字参数转化为dict(键值对参数组),例子如下面代码所示: def func(**kwargs): for i

    1.2K20
    领券